Phoebe Robinson, who starred in HBO’s 2 Dope Queens, is bringing her book Everything’s Trash But It’s Okay to Freeform.The Disney-owned youth-skewing network is developing an adaptation of the book with Robinson attached to star, write and exec produce.She has teamed up with Black-ish and Happy Endings writer Jonathan Groff, who will also exec produce a series, which will be known as Everything’s Trash.
